What Features Should You Consider When Choosing the Best VR Android Headset?
When choosing the best VR Android headset, various features should be considered to ensure an optimal experience.
- Display Quality: The resolution and refresh rate of the display are crucial for a clear and immersive experience. Higher resolutions, such as 1440p or 4K, provide sharper visuals, while a higher refresh rate (90Hz or more) reduces motion blur and enhances fluidity during fast movements.
- Field of View (FOV): A wider field of view allows for a more immersive experience, as it enables users to see more of the virtual environment without moving their heads. A FOV of 100 degrees or more is generally preferred for a more engaging VR experience.
- Comfort and Fit: Since VR sessions can last for extended periods, the headset should be lightweight and ergonomically designed. Adjustable straps, breathable materials, and adequate padding can significantly enhance comfort and reduce fatigue.
- Tracking Technology: The type of tracking technology used, such as inside-out or outside-in tracking, impacts the accuracy and responsiveness of the VR experience. Inside-out tracking uses cameras on the headset to track the environment, while outside-in relies on external sensors, with the former being more convenient for mobile use.
- Compatibility: Ensure that the headset is compatible with your Android device and supports the apps and games you intend to use. Some headsets may require specific hardware capabilities or software versions to function optimally with different Android devices.
- Audio Quality: Immersive audio is essential for enhancing the VR experience. Headsets with built-in spatial audio or support for external headphones can provide a richer and more realistic sound experience, making the virtual environment more engaging.
- Battery Life: For wireless headsets, battery life is a critical consideration. Longer battery life allows for extended use without interruptions, so look for headsets that offer several hours of playtime on a single charge.
- Content Library: The availability of games and applications is vital when choosing a VR headset. A robust content library with a range of experiences, from gaming to educational applications, ensures that users have access to a variety of engaging content.

Why Is Compatibility Crucial When Selecting a VR Android Headset?
According to a report by the International Data Corporation (IDC), the performance of VR devices is heavily reliant on the specifications of the host device, such as processing power, graphics capabilities, and operating system compatibility (IDC, 2021). If a headset is not compatible with the Android device it is being used with, users may face issues such as poor image quality, latency, or even inability to run VR applications altogether.
The underlying mechanism of compatibility involves both hardware and software interactions. For instance, a VR headset requires a specific range of processing power and graphics performance to deliver smooth and immersive experiences. If the Android device lacks sufficient capabilities, it can lead to lag, reduced frame rates, or even crashes. Furthermore, software compatibility is essential, as VR applications often rely on specific SDKs (Software Development Kits) that must align with both the headset and the Android operating system, ensuring that all features function as intended (TechRadar, 2022). This interplay highlights why careful consideration of compatibility is essential for an optimal VR experience.
What Are the Leading Use Cases for VR Android Headsets in Everyday Life?
The leading use cases for VR Android headsets in everyday life include:
- Gaming: VR Android headsets offer immersive gaming experiences that transport players into 3D worlds.
- Education: They provide interactive learning environments, allowing students to explore complex concepts in an engaging manner.
- Virtual Tours: Users can experience virtual travel, exploring famous landmarks and locations from the comfort of home.
- Fitness: VR headsets facilitate engaging workout routines through virtual reality fitness programs that make exercise fun.
- Social Interaction: They enable users to connect and interact in virtual spaces, enhancing social engagement despite physical distance.
- Therapy and Rehabilitation: VR is used in therapeutic settings to treat phobias, anxiety, and to assist in physical rehabilitation.
Gaming is one of the most popular use cases for VR Android headsets, delivering experiences that engage players fully by immersing them in richly detailed environments. Gamers can enjoy a variety of genres, from action-packed adventures to puzzle-solving challenges, all enhanced by the 3D perspective and interactivity provided by VR technology.
In education, VR headsets facilitate interactive and hands-on learning experiences that traditional classrooms may not offer. Students can engage with complex subjects, such as anatomy or space exploration, in a way that promotes better understanding and retention through immersive simulations.
Virtual tours available through VR technology allow users to visit historical sites, museums, and natural wonders without leaving their homes. This use case is particularly valuable for people who may have mobility issues or those who wish to explore destinations before planning a physical trip.
Fitness apps designed for VR headsets transform ordinary workouts into exciting experiences. Users can participate in virtual fitness classes, dance, or even engage in sports simulations, making it easier to stay motivated and enjoy physical activity.
Social interaction is enhanced by VR, where users can meet friends in virtual environments, attend events, or simply hang out in digital spaces. This capability offers a unique way to maintain relationships and engage with others, especially in an increasingly virtual world.
In therapy and rehabilitation, VR has emerged as a powerful tool for mental health professionals. It is utilized to expose patients to controlled environments for the treatment of phobias, anxiety disorders, and PTSD, as well as aiding in physical rehabilitation by creating engaging scenarios that encourage movement and recovery.
